AminetAminet
Search:
84706 packages online
About
Recent
Browse
Search
Upload
Setup
Services

disk/misc/ToDisk.lha

Mirror:Random
Showing:m68k-amigaosppc-amigaosppc-morphosi386-arosi386-amithlonppc-warpupppc-powerupgeneric
No screenshot available
Short:Thomson disk manager & PC disk driver
Author:twinvnc at free.fr (Command by Seg & device by Sreg)
Uploader:twinvnc free fr (Seg)
Type:disk/misc
Version:2.5
Architecture:m68k-amigaos >= 3.1
Date:2012-09-16
Download:http://aminet.net/disk/misc/ToDisk.lha - View contents
Readme:http://aminet.net/disk/misc/ToDisk.readme
Downloads:1503

Thomson To8, To9 and To9+ disk manager & PC disk driver alternative


ENGLISH (very short):
---------------------

This archive contains a powerfull alternative of the mfm.device  to  read/write
PC disks (DD) using PC0: or PC1: Dos Drivers, with CrossDosFileSystem or FAT95.



FRENCH:
-------

ToDisk est une commande DOS qui permet de gérer les disques issus du monde  des
ordinateurs Thomson (To8, To9 et To9+, par exemple). Seuls les  formats  Double
Densité sont gérés.

Cette commande DOS utilise un driver disque spécialement conçu  pour  lire 
les
disques thomson, mais il donne aussi la possibilité de lire les disquettes  PC,
tout comme le mfm.device qui est distribué dans l'Amiga OS.
Les "DOSDrivers" PC0: et PC1: sont donc fournis dans l'archive, pour  manipuler
les disquettes DOS PC Double Densité en utilisant todisk.device.

D'une manière générale, todisk.device est conçu pour remplacer mfm.device.

                                      ***

Quoi de neuf dans cette version?
================================

2.50 (12/09/2012):
   * Ajout  : - Ajout de l'option NOFMT pour  désactiver  l'auto  formatage  de
              piste de l'option backup. A noter que  cette  option  équivaux 
à
              utiliser l'option i0 dans le paramètre TOFLP.
              - Ajout des options CMPDSKRAW et  CMPDSKDOS  pour  comparer  deux
              disques.  CMPDSKRAW  fait  une  comparaison  brute,  secteur  par
              secteur. CMPDSKDOS fait une comparaison fichier par fichier et ne
              tient donc pas compte des secteurs non utilisés.
              - Ajout de l'option DUMPSECTOR.
              - Ajout de l'option FINDDSK et NORFD (paramètre de FINDDSK).
              - Ajout de l'option VIEW: Permet de visualiser un fichier.
              L'option déduit le type du fichier et fait l'affichage 
adéquate,
              en dumpant les fichiers binaires, en affichant  les  images  MAP,
              les fichiers textes, les listing basic, etc. Bref,  cette  option
              peut se substituer aux options VIEWAND, VIEWMAP et DUMP dans  une
              majorité des cas.
              - Ajout de l'option IMPORTTXT. Avec  cette  fonctionnalité,  vous
              pouvez programmer en assembleur sur un éditeur  de  texte  Amiga,
              puis importer le  source  texte  dans  le  format  assdesass,  de
              manière à  pouvoir  l'assembler  dessus  sans  avoir  à 
utiliser
              l'éditeur de source d'assdesass.

   * Modif  : - L'option  backup  (alias  TOSAP,  TOTDS,  etc.)  auto   formate
              maintenant les pistes. Cette fonctionnalité  est  utile  pour  le
              désarchivage d'image disque sur disquette 3.5. Il est possible de
              fixer l'entrelacement des pistes via l'option 'i'. Exemple:
              ToDisk DSK ram:test.sap TOFLP u0s0i5
              Dans cet exemple, l'entrelacement de chaque piste est fixé à 5.
              - Les  options  CONVASS,  CONVBAS   et   CONVASM,   convertissent
              maintenant le jeu de caractères G2 du thomson en ANSI.


                                 *** Récap ***

todisk.device et ses DOSDrivers PC0: et PC1:
============================================

Ce device est développé par Sreg.

Les + de todisk.device par rapport au mfm.device:

- Gestion des secteurs de taille 256 (comme sur thomson) en  plus  de  ceux  de
  taille 512.
- Gestion et préservation de l'entrelacement des secteurs. Note:  sur  thomson,
  la position des secteurs n'est  pas  forcément  continue.  Ils  sont  souvent
  entrelacés de manière à ne pas  pénaliser  la  lecture  séquentielle  de 
ces
  secteurs sur un CPU à 1Mhz.
- Stratégie de lecture des pistes intelligente. Contrairement au mfm.device qui
  tente de relire toute une piste en cas d'erreur sur un secteur, au risque  de
  mal relire un secteur bien lu précédemment, todisk.device ne  relit  que 
les
  secteurs défectueux. Cette stratégie donne des résultats bluffants. 
Certains
  disques illisibles avec le mfm.device sont complètement lisibles avec todisk.
- Stratégie d'écriture de piste intélligente, contrairement au  mfm.device 
qui
  peut pourrir une piste à l'écriture.


En ce qui concerne la commande ToDisk:
======================================

Lire la section "Utilisation rapide de todisk" de la  doc  hypertexte  contenue
dans l'archive, pour un usage rapide de la commande.

Aperçu des capacités:

- Gestion des disquettes Thomson DD simple et double face.
- Gestion des formats d'image disque TDS, SAP et FD  exploités  par 
différents
  émulateurs du monde PC ou Amiga. Les 2 faces et 2 unités du  format  FD 
sont
  supportées.
- Affichage du catalogue d'une disquette.
- Accès en écriture sur tous les formats: SAVE/DELETE/FORMAT.
- Permet de visualiser n'importe quel type de fichier  thomson  (image,  basic,
  texte, assembleur, etc.)
- Déprotection des fichiers Basic.
- Option de copie puissante (dans les 2 sens). Elle vous  permettra  d'importer
  n'importe quoi de votre Amiga ou PC (via UAE) sur une disquette thomson.
- Options de backup pour convertir n'importe quel disque source (fichier  image
  ou disquette thomson) dans n'importe quel format de  disque destination 
géré
  par ToDisk (fichier image ou disquette thomson).
- Bonus fun: option pour visualiser les tableaux du jeu Androïdes.
- ..et bien d'autres possibilités!


Prototype de la commande ToDisk:
--------------------------------
FILES/M,DSK,DIR/S,LOAD=COPY,SAVE,DELETE,SORTDIR/S,CMPDSKRAW,CMPDSKDOS,
FINDDSK,NORFD/S,FORMATFLP,FORMATTDS,FORMATSAP,FORMATFD,TOFLP,TOTDS,
TOSAP,TOFD,NOFMT/S,DUMPSECTOR,VIEW,VIEWMAP,VIEWAND,DUMP=VIEWBIN,
UNPROT/S,CONVASC/S,CONVBAS/S,CONVASS/S,CONVASM/S,CONVMAP/S,CONVALL/S,
IMPORTTXT,MAPMODE/N,MAPCFG


Exemples d'utilisations:
------------------------
todisk DIR
-> affiche le contenu du disque présent dans le lecteur de disquette.

todisk DSK ram:demo.fd DIR #?.ASM
-> affiche le nom des fichiers de suffix  ASM  qui  sont  dans  l'image  disque
   demo.fd.

todisk DSK u1s1 TOFD ram:test.fd
-> Crée le fichier image "test.fd" à partir  de  la  face  1  de  la 
disquette
   thomson présente dans le lecteur 1 de l'Amiga.

todisk DSK ram:demo.fd LOAD #?.BAS ram: CONVBAS
-> Extrait tous les fichiers Basic de l'image disque "demo.fd" (format  FD)  et
   place ces fichiers sur Ram: en les convertissant à l'avance en Ascii.

Pour plus d'informations, lire la doc hypertexte présente dans l'archive.

Note: le format du disque image est automatiquement détecté par l'option DSK.


Informations complémentaires:
=============================

Les fichiers images SAP sont exploitables sur l'émulateur Téo porté  sur 
Amiga
par Samuel Devulder et disponible ici:
http://www.logicielsmoto.com/emulateurs.php

Téo est développé par Gilles Fetis (son créateur)  et  il  est  disponible 
sur
Windows et Linux ici:
http://www.logicielsmoto.com/emulateurs.php

Les fichiers images FD sont exploitables sur l'émulateur  multi-thomson  DCMOTO
de Daniel Coulom, utilisable sur PC (Windows) et disponible ici:
http://dcmoto.free.fr

Les fichiers images TDS ne sont plus exploités mais ToDisk les gère quand 
même
par soucis de rétro compatibilité.


Contents of disk/misc/ToDisk.lha
PERMISSION  UID  GID    PACKED    SIZE  RATIO METHOD CRC     STAMP     NAME
---------- ----------- ------- ------- ------ ---------- ------------ ----------
[generic]                 1853    2811  65.9% -lh5- eca5 Dec 14  2010 todisk2.info
[generic]                27413   44620  61.4% -lh5- e384 Sep 12  1980 todisk2/C/todisk
[generic]                  484     897  54.0% -lh5- bb64 Dec 14  2010 todisk2/Devs/DOSDrivers/PC0
[generic]                 1520    2442  62.2% -lh5- 44c1 Dec 14  2010 todisk2/Devs/DOSDrivers/PC0.info
[generic]                  486     904  53.8% -lh5- 5f13 Dec 14  2010 todisk2/Devs/DOSDrivers/PC1
[generic]                 1520    2442  62.2% -lh5- 4d33 Dec 14  2010 todisk2/Devs/DOSDrivers/PC1.info
[generic]                 5472    9124  60.0% -lh5- 985a Dec 14  2010 todisk2/Devs/todisk.device
[generic]                 1887    2823  66.8% -lh5- b75d Dec 14  2010 todisk2/Doc.info
[generic]                12256   43238  28.3% -lh5- db11 Sep 12  1980 todisk2/Doc/todisk_fr.guide
[generic]                 2304    2933  78.6% -lh5- fcea Dec 14  2010 todisk2/Doc/todisk_fr.guide.info
[generic]                 3076    7412  41.5% -lh5- cc07 Sep 16  1980 todisk2/todisk.readme
[generic]                 2304    2933  78.6% -lh5- f656 Dec 14  2010 todisk2/todisk.readme.info
---------- ----------- ------- ------- ------ ---------- ------------ ----------
 Total        12 files   60575  122579  49.4%            Sep 16 20:02

Aminet © 1992-2024 Urban Müller and the Aminet team. Aminet contact address: <aminetaminet net>